Convinced. According to 
file:///C:/cygwin/usr/share/doc/cygport/manual.html#robo164 ,
Categories and Additional_Fields parameters should be colon-separated, 
so I would put:
   make_desktop_entry mintty "Cygwin Terminal" utilities-terminal 
"System:Terminal Emulator" "" "OnlyShowIn=X-Cygwin"
-- about the icon, shouldn't mintty's own icon be used here? How would 
it be passed to cygport, does it need to be installed first?
